Transaction 49752c79824034d14cfce06722018e53f9609d510ece703af76e77b725572212
3 Input
2 Outputs
- 49752c79824034d14cfce06722018e53f9609d510ece703af76e77b725572212:0
- 49752c79824034d14cfce06722018e53f9609d510ece703af76e77b725572212:1
value 7836772
address 17k2VaE3uaXHBpNAHzJPM3KgexLhavx7rs
value 499720469
address 1FkYu32jCefYPMu27UnDTtSfzTcfpScz5d